Abstract

The utility model relates to an automobile frame assembly welding fixture which comprises a movable bottom frame, a left movable fixing frame, a right movable fixing frame, a left side fixing frame and a right side fixing frame, wherein a width regulating mechanism is arranged below the left movable fixing frame and the right movable fixing frame, the left side fixing frame and the right side fixing frame are connected to the left movable fixing frame and the right movable fixing frame respectively through a lifting mechanism, the left side fixing frame and the right side fixing frame are both provided with clamps used for clamping a side frame assembly, and the movable bottom frame is arranged between the left side fixing frame and the right side fixing frame. Compared with the prior art, the automobile frame assembly welding fixture has the advantages of being wide in application range, high in production efficiency and the like.

Background technology
Vehicle body six large stretch of skeleton assembly weldings are be welded critical processes in producing of bus body.This operation is not only determining the hexahedral fitted position precision of bus body, and is the throat operation of restriction vehicle body soldering line productivity ratio.In order to guarantee integral body skeleton dress weldering precision, design is also made total welding welding fixture, since be subjected to various vehicle car load length, highly, wheelbase equidimension difference, design and make several assemblies welding anchor clamps respectively at different vehicle body framework constructions, and the clamp structure complexity, each anchor clamps can only satisfy several vehicles.
Production for the many kinds of small lot, this mode cost of can increasing input greatly, and the occupied ground area is many, the operation more complicated, because vehicle is changed frequent, anchor clamps are the meeting gross distortion after repeatedly lifting by crane, moving, and to need to adjust workload very big at every turn, cause production efficiency low, adverse consequences such as product quality decline always.

The spec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is elaborated.
Embodiment
As depicted in figs. 1 and 2, a kind of body frame always welds welding fixture, comprise movable underframe 1, left movable fixed mount 21, right movable fixed mount 22, fixed mount 31 is enclosed in the left side and fixed mount 32 is enclosed on the right side, the below of the movable fixed mount 21 in a left side and right movable fixed mount 22 is provided with width adjustment mechanism, this mechanism is made up of the roller 4 that movable fixed mount is set and surface-based guide rail 5, guide rail is formed by No. 35 channel-section steel welding processing, along the width setting of movable fixed mount, make it can regulate distance between left movable fixed mount 21 and the right movable fixed mount 22.
The left side is enclosed fixed mount 31 and right side and is enclosed fixed mount 32 and be connected on left movable fixed mount 21 and the right movable fixed mount 22 by elevating mechanism respectively, the left side is enclosed fixed mount 31 and right side and is enclosed and be equipped with clamp 6 on the fixed mount 32, clamp two side wall frame assemblies of vehicle body by clamp 6, concrete clamps structure as shown in Figure 3.Owing to be provided with elevating mechanism, can make the adjustable height of two side wall frame assemblies, thereby be applicable to various vehicle.This elevating mechanism has adopted dovetail groove guide rail 9, and as shown in Figure 4, the dovetail tongue is connected gusset fixed mount and movable fixed mount respectively with dovetail groove.
Elevating mechanism and width adjustment mechanism all drive by the hydraulic cylinder 8 by electric-controlled switch 7 controls, make anchor clamps reach height and the width of car body requirement.Movable underframe 1 is that the steel plate welding processing of 15mm forms by No. 16 channel-section steels and thickness, is arranged on that fixed mount 31 is enclosed in the left side and enclose between the fixed mount 32 on the right side, is used for the fixed base plate frame assembly.
The flow process of using these anchor clamps to carry out the body frame welding is:
With the handling of base plate frame assembly to the movable underframe, the handling of side wall frame assembly is to the gusset fixed mount of the left and right sides, be fixedly clamped with clamp, open electric-controlled switch then, drive elevating mechanism and width adjustment mechanism by hydraulic cylinder, by the width between the movable fixed mount about adjusting and the height of the left and right sides gusset fixed mount left and right sides gusset frame assembly is adjusted to width and the height and position that car body requires, dock with the base plate frame assembly and to close up, and then enclose frame assembly, top cover assembly before and after the handling successively, the location clamps the welding of laggard row and waits operation.
